Using Rich Snippets to Enhance Your Product Listings

In the competitive world of e-commerce, standing out in search engine results is crucial for driving traffic and sales. One effective way to achieve this is by using rich snippets. Rich snippets are enhanced search results that display additional information directly in the search engine results pages (SERPs). They provide users with a preview of the content on your webpage, which can significantly improve click-through rates and ultimately boost your website’s performance.

What Are Rich Snippets?

Rich snippets are pieces of structured data that search engines use to display more detailed information about a webpage directly in the SERPs. Unlike regular search results, which typically show the page title, URL, and meta description, rich snippets can include additional elements such as product images, ratings, prices, and availability. This extra information helps users make more informed decisions about whether to click on your link, thereby increasing the likelihood of attracting qualified traffic to your site.

Types of Rich Snippets for E-commerce

Product Snippets

Product snippets are one of the most common types of rich snippets used in e-commerce. They provide essential details about your products, such as the name, price, availability, and user ratings. When users see this information in the SERPs, they are more likely to click on your listing, especially if the product has a high rating or is competitively priced.

Review Snippets

Review snippets display customer reviews and ratings for your products. These snippets can include star ratings, review summaries, and the total number of reviews. Positive reviews and high ratings can significantly influence a user’s decision to click on your product listing, as they provide social proof of the product’s quality.

Breadcrumb Snippets

Breadcrumb snippets show the navigation path to a specific product or category on your website. This type of rich snippet helps users understand the structure of your site and the location of the product within it. Breadcrumbs can enhance user experience by providing a clear path to follow, making it easier for users to navigate your site after clicking on the search result.

Video Snippets

If you use videos to showcase your products, video snippets can be highly beneficial. Video snippets include a thumbnail of the video, its duration, and a brief description. These snippets can capture users’ attention and encourage them to click through to watch the video, which can be particularly effective for demonstrating product features or providing tutorials.

Recipe Snippets

For e-commerce sites that sell food-related products, recipe snippets can be a game-changer. These snippets display ingredients, cooking times, and ratings, helping your recipe stand out in the search results. Including rich recipe snippets can attract food enthusiasts and home cooks looking for new recipes, driving targeted traffic to your site.

How to Implement Rich Snippets

Use Schema Markup

Schema markup is a form of microdata that you can add to your website’s HTML to create rich snippets. It helps search engines understand the content of your pages and display relevant information in the search results. Common schema types for e-commerce include Product, Review, Breadcrumb, and Video.

Choose the Right Schema Type

Selecting the appropriate schema type is crucial for creating effective rich snippets. For example, use the Product schema for individual product pages, the Review schema for pages with customer reviews, and the Video schema for pages with video content. Using the correct schema type ensures that search engines display the most relevant information in the SERPs.

Validate Your Schema Markup

After adding schema markup to your site, it is essential to validate it to ensure there are no errors. Google’s Structured Data Testing Tool is a helpful resource for checking your markup. This tool highlights any issues and provides recommendations for fixing them, ensuring that your rich snippets appear correctly in the search results.

Monitor and Optimize

Once your rich snippets are live, monitor their performance using tools like Google Search Console. Track metrics such as click-through rates, impressions, and average positions to gauge the effectiveness of your rich snippets. Use this data to make informed decisions about optimizing your markup and improving your e-commerce SEO strategy.

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them

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them

Technical Complexity

Implementing rich snippets requires a certain level of technical expertise, which can be a challenge for some e-commerce site owners. If you are not comfortable working with HTML and schema markup, consider hiring a developer or using a plugin that simplifies the process. Many e-commerce platforms offer plugins and tools that can help you add schema markup without extensive technical knowledge.

Keeping Up with Algorithm Changes

Search engine algorithms are constantly evolving, which can affect how rich snippets are displayed and utilized. Stay informed about algorithm updates and best practices by following SEO blogs, forums, and industry news. Regularly review and update your schema markup to align with the latest guidelines and recommendations from search engines.

Balancing Rich Snippets with Other SEO Strategies

While rich snippets are an effective tool for enhancing your product listings, they should be part of a broader SEO strategy. Balance your efforts by focusing on other important aspects of SEO, such as keyword optimization, content creation, and link building. A comprehensive approach ensures that your e-commerce site remains competitive and performs well in search results.

Ensuring Schema Markup Validity

Invalid schema markup can prevent your rich snippets from appearing in search results. Regularly validate your schema markup using tools like Google’s Structured Data Testing Tool or the Rich Results Test. Address any errors or issues promptly to maintain the effectiveness of your rich snippets.
